How to connect Memberstack and Airtable

Create a New Scenario to Connect Memberstack and Airtable

In the workspace, click the “Create New Scenario” button.

Add the First Step

Add the first node – a trigger that will initiate the scenario when it receives the required event. Triggers can be scheduled, called by a Memberstack, triggered by another scenario, or executed manually (for testing purposes). In most cases, Memberstack or Airtable will be your first step. To do this, click "Choose an app," find Memberstack or Airtable, and select the appropriate trigger to start the scenario.

Add the Memberstack Node

Select the Memberstack node from the app selection panel on the right.

Save and Activate the Scenario

After configuring Memberstack, Airtable, and any additional nodes, don’t forget to save the scenario and click "Deploy." Activating the scenario ensures it will run automatically whenever the trigger node receives input or a condition is met. By default, all newly created scenarios are deactivated.

Test the Scenario

Run the scenario by clicking “Run once” and triggering an event to check if the Memberstack and Airtable integration works as expected. Depending on your setup, data should flow between Memberstack and Airtable (or vice versa). Easily troubleshoot the scenario by reviewing the execution history to identify and fix any issues.

Most powerful ways to connect Memberstack and Airtable

Memberstack + Airtable + Slack: When a new member joins Memberstack, their information is added to an Airtable database. Subsequently, a welcome message is sent to the new member via Slack.

Airtable + Memberstack + Klaviyo: When a new record is added to Airtable, a corresponding member is created in Memberstack and that member is added to a Klaviyo list for email marketing.

FAQ Memberstack and Airtable

How can I connect my Memberstack account to Airtable using Latenode?

To connect your Memberstack account to Airtable on Latenode, follow these steps:

  • Sign in to your Latenode account.
  • Navigate to the integrations section.
  • Select Memberstack and click on "Connect".
  • Authenticate your Memberstack and Airtable accounts by providing the necessary permissions.
  • Once connected, you can create workflows using both apps.

Can I track new Memberstack sign-ups in Airtable automatically?

Yes, you can! Latenode automates this, adding new Memberstack members to Airtable in real-time. Easily analyze membership trends and personalize user outreach based on data.

What types of tasks can I perform by integrating Memberstack with Airtable?

Integrating Memberstack with Airtable allows you to perform various tasks, including:

  • Automatically add new Memberstack members to an Airtable database.
  • Update member details in Airtable when they change in Memberstack.
  • Trigger email sequences based on Memberstack membership status.
  • Create personalized reports on membership trends using Airtable data.
  • Manage member subscriptions and payment history via Airtable.

Can I use custom JavaScript functions with Memberstack data in Latenode?

Yes! Latenode allows you to use custom JavaScript to transform and manipulate Memberstack data before syncing it to Airtable. Gain unparalleled flexibility.

Are there any limitations to the Memberstack and Airtable integration on Latenode?

While the integration is powerful, there are certain limitations to be aware of:

  • Complex data transformations might require custom JavaScript code.
  • Real-time updates depend on the Memberstack and Airtable API rate limits.
  • Initial setup requires basic knowledge of both Memberstack and Airtable.
